HRC boss Shuhei Nakamoto has put Repsol Honda MotoGP new-boy Marc Marquez under no pressure whatsoever by saying he expects to see him on the podium sooner rather than later.
Nakamoto was speaking at the Madrid launch of the Repsol team and, after promoting Livio Suppo to team principal, told the assembed throng about his hopes for 2013.
"We will again have a very strong team - Dani comes into this season after a fantastic 2012 and with new motivation, Marc is a great talent and I'm sure it won't be long before we see him on the podium. I am excited about the new structure and everyone at HRC will continue to work hard in the bike's development to give both our riders the best chance of victory."
